Trust launches careers site to enhance candidate experience

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ust has partnered software company inploi to launch a modern careers site.

inploi has delivered a fully-branded, mobile-optimised digital front end to the trust's existing infrastructure, providing a new front end to its applicant tracking system (ATS).

The trust's new careers site features:

  • A map-based job search with location-aware filters
  • Clear, inclusive pathways for different job families
  • Accessible design that supports neurodiverse candidates and those with disabilities
  • Simplified chatbot
  • Real-time analytics to unlock insight into candidate behaviour, conversion rates, and traffic sources.

Tara O'Brien, head of resourcing at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ust, said: ‘We knew we needed to do more to modernise how we reach and engage future colleagues, especially given the workforce challenges facing the NHS.

‘This partnership has allowed us to reimagine our digital candidate journey in a way that's inclusive, data-informed, and aligned with the values of Oxford Health. It's a meaningful step forward not just for our team, but for the people and communities we serve.'

Imploi added: ‘We're honoured to partner with such a forward-thinking trust and excited by the road ahead: creating hiring journeys that are more accessible, more efficient, and more aligned to the goals and values of the NHS.

‘This is a first step toward broader transformation, and we look forward to scaling this impact across more trusts in the months to come.'
